During their visit to CMCA, the students created three different projects, inspired by the work of three different artists. One project focused on the work of artist Mark Wethli, above, upper left.

Students were taken into our ArtLab, given a piece of white paper, a glue stick, and a selection of colored pieces of paper from which to choose.

And then they moved straight into that beautiful zone of clear, decisive concentration

where they explored the convergence of math (geometry, numbers) and science (balance, space) and art (color, form, illusion (of space))

to create their own unique compositions.

When I asked the students to talk about what they had created, they told me about how they made secret spaces by overlapping shapes,

or how they made a work that used the colors of the jungle, or one that’s like an overhead view of a house with rooms.
